A sales call needs a different summary than a legal intake, a patient consultation or a portfolio review. Meetwise keeps the workflow identical and changes the format, the terminology and the system the outcome is written to. Below is what that looks like per team.

Advice you can evidence.
The problem
Regulators expect a clear trail of what was discussed, what was advised and why. Capturing that by hand is slow, and the reasoning behind a recommendation is the first thing to go missing.
How Meetwise handles it
Meetwise turns client reviews, investment discussions and portfolio meetings into an evidence-ready record. Advisers stay focused on the client while the rationale, decisions, disclosures and follow-up are captured in a repeatable format.

What it delivers
The record connects what the client said, what was recommended and why, which makes a later review far easier.
Every adviser starts from the same structure for goals, risks, decisions, disclosures and next actions.
Actions from investment committees and portfolio-company meetings are assigned, tracked and revisited before the next meeting.

Less documentation, more patient care.
The problem
Clinicians did not train for paperwork, yet documentation takes up to two hours of a working day. That is time away from patients and one of the biggest drivers of burnout across care teams.
How Meetwise handles it
Meetwise lets care professionals spend more of the consultation looking at the patient and less of it looking at a keyboard. It prepares a structured consultation draft that the professional reads through before it becomes part of the patient workflow.

Notes are written into EHR and EPD workflows such as Intramed, Visma and Nedap Ons. The clinician always reads the draft before it becomes part of the patient record.
